Limestone with fossils

Highlight (Segment) • Natural Monument

Here you walk along the limestone slabs near the sea. Definitely pay attention to the ground. Fossils are plentiful in the limestone - hundreds of fossilized shells and other sea creatures from ancient times. Very impressive!

The small village on Crete's south coast is not a typical holiday resort - it is the cult and hippie capital of Crete. In the 1960s, hippies from all over the world made the spectacular Neolithic caves right on the beach their home for a huge community and made Matala famous.
